Middlezoy is a village located in Great Britain, specifically in Somerset, England. Its GPS coordinates are 51.09083, -2.89278, placing it in the picturesque countryside of the South West region of England. The village is situated near the River Parrett, which contributes to its scenic landscape.
Middlezoy is known for its rural charm, characterized by traditional English architecture and a close-knit community. The village is part of the Sedgemoor district and serves as a gateway to exploring the surrounding Somerset Levels, recognized for their unique wetlands and biodiversity. Timezone in Middlezoy
Middlezoy is located in the Europe/London timezone, which operates on a UTC offset of either UTC+0 during standard time or UTC+1 during daylight saving time. Standard time is observed from the last Sunday in October to the last Sunday in March, while daylight saving time begins on the last Sunday in March and ends on the last Sunday in October. This means that clocks are set forward one hour in March and set back one hour in October.

Practical Information for Visitors
Middlezoy is a village located in Somerset, England, which can be accessed by various transport options. The nearest major airport is Bristol Airport, approximately 30 miles away, offering domestic and international flights. For those traveling by train, the closest railway station is in Taunton, around 12 miles from Middlezoy, with bus services connecting to the village.
Local bus services also operate from nearby towns, making it relatively easy to reach. The climate in Somerset is generally mild, with summers being warm and winters cool. Rainfall is spread throughout the year, so visitors should be prepared for wet weather at any time.
